Optimal High Protein Workout Snacks for Pre-Workout Fuel

Choosing the right high protein workout snacks before training can significantly impact your energy levels and performance. The goal is to provide sustained energy without causing digestive discomfort.

  • Greek Yogurt with Berries: This combination offers both fast-digesting protein and carbohydrates for immediate and sustained energy. Opt for plain Greek yogurt to avoid added sugars.

  • Hard-Boiled Eggs: Convenient and packed with complete protein, hard-boiled eggs are excellent high protein workout snacks. They provide essential amino acids for muscle readiness.

  • Cottage Cheese with a Few Whole-Grain Crackers: Cottage cheese is a slow-digesting protein source, perfect for providing a steady release of amino acids. The crackers add a touch of complex carbohydrates.

  • Small Protein Shake: A quick protein shake made with water or almond milk delivers protein efficiently without being too heavy. This is ideal when you’re short on time.

Effective High Protein Workout Snacks for Post-Workout Recovery

The period immediately following exercise is critical for recovery and muscle synthesis. Post-workout high protein workout snacks help kickstart the repair process and replenish depleted energy stores.

  • Chicken Breast Slices or Tuna: Lean protein sources like chicken or tuna provide a substantial amount of protein to aid muscle recovery. These can be easily prepared in advance.

  • Protein Bars (Low Sugar): When convenience is key, a high-quality protein bar can be an excellent option. Look for bars with minimal added sugars and a good protein-to-carb ratio.

  • Edamame Pods: These plant-based high protein workout snacks are rich in protein and fiber. They are also easy to prepare and highly portable.

  • Quark or Skyr: Similar to Greek yogurt but often with an even higher protein content, quark or skyr are fantastic options for a quick protein boost after training.

Key Nutrients to Consider in Your High Protein Workout Snacks

Beyond just protein, a balanced snack should also provide other macronutrients and micronutrients to support overall health and performance. High protein workout snacks are most effective when they are part of a well-rounded nutritional strategy.

Protein Quality

Aim for complete proteins that contain all nine essential amino acids. Sources like eggs, dairy, meat, and soy are excellent. Combining different plant proteins can also create a complete amino acid profile.

Carbohydrates for Energy Replenishment

Especially post-workout, carbohydrates are crucial for replenishing glycogen stores. Pairing protein with complex carbohydrates like whole grains, fruits, or vegetables optimizes recovery and prepares you for your next session.

Healthy Fats in Moderation

While not the primary focus for workout snacks, healthy fats from sources like nuts, seeds, or avocados can provide satiety and essential fatty acids. Integrate them in smaller amounts if desired.
